World #1 Luke Donald currently 5th in the standings continues his march towards the double, winning the Fed Ex Cup and the Race to Dubai..

European Tour
Play is well underway in Crans sur Sierre and overnight leader Nick Dougherty is in with a +1 72, -7 total which will ensure he plays the weekend for the first time in his last 21 starts !

* Canadian pro Jerry Anderson will be honoured when a bronze plaque representing his 1984 win in Crans Montana will be one of 55 laid in the tiny Swiss village that hosts the European Masters every year. He will join past winners like Seve Ballesteros, Ernie Els, Lee Westwood etc. Anderson set the scoring record at -27.
